Story

RedR UK is committed to training aid workers to deliver the highest standard of humanitarian assistance in the best way they know how... with over 40 years of experience RedR UK provides support for delivering humanitarian aid on the front line when a disaster strikes. Our training on topics such as shelter, protection, psychosocial support, safety and security, and water, sanitation, and hygiene (WASH), structural assessments and Climate Change Adaptation and Disaster Risk Reduction (CCDARR) enables aid workers to respond most effectively.

By offering high-quality, accessible training courses, RedR UK is helping to empower individuals, communities and organisations to better deal with what cant be avoided. RedR UK helps local communities and organisations by giving them the knowledge and tools needed to manage the risks caused by climate change without the need for international assistance, providing a more sustainable and long-term solution.

About the charity

RedR UK

Verified by JustGiving

RCN 1079752
RedR UK strengthens the capacity of agencies, aid workers and affected communities to prepare, respond, and recover from disaster. We enable effective, inclusive, and sustainable response to complex humanitarian crisis.
